[1], The Ichibwela Mushi, also called Chibwelamushi, is a harvest festival celebrated by the Lala, Bisa, and Swaka in the Mkushi district in September. Other events that influenced the choice of names were difficulties that might be encountered as couples try to conceive, performing vital activities like farming, marital disputes, war, village conflict, time of the day when the baby was born; evening, night, dawn. The purpose of the ceremony is to give thanks to the ancestral spirits and gods for providing good rains and a bountiful harvest. [1], The Lala have also traditionally had an initiation ritual for girls upon getting their first period; they would be secluded from the community for a period of time, and be taught lessons, coupled with dances, in preparation for their adult life. Generally, the study showed that the Tonga traditional names are chosen according to significant social events that might have happened when the baby was born.
